Meeting Don Knotts — A Turning Point

Don Knotts was already a celebrated figure in entertainment long before Loralee entered his life — best known for his Emmy‑winning role as Deputy Barney Fife on The Andy Griffith Show.

The two met in the early 1970s through mutual connections in Southern California, reportedly on a blind date around 1971. Their friendship grew into a relationship, and in 1974 they married in a ceremony that merged the world of Hollywood and the humble roots Loralee came from.

Marriage to a Television Icon

Loralee and Don Knotts were married for nearly nine years, from 1974 until their divorce in 1983.

  • Marriage Duration: 1974–1983
  • Children: They did not have children together.

During those years, the couple shared experiences far from the public eye. While Don continued his work in film and television, Loralee remained steadfast in her desire for privacy. She was known to be calm, supportive, and gracious — qualities that balanced the intense public lifestyle of a successful actor.

Their marriage unfolded during a time when Don was dealing with personal health issues, including the beginning of macular degeneration, a condition that affected his vision later in life. Some accounts suggest this difficult period brought emotional strain to the marriage.

Despite challenges, the relationship is often remembered without the drama that many celebrity marriages attract. When the couple parted ways in 1983, they did so quietly — a testament to Loralee’s continuous preference for dignity over publicity.

Life After Don Knotts

After her divorce from Don Knotts, Loralee did not pursue a career in acting or seek out the entertainment spotlight. Instead, she retreated into a quiet and private life, focusing on her personal happiness instead of fame.

Reports indicate that she later married Dr. Howard Murad, a well‑known dermatologist and entrepreneur in the skincare industry. Their marriage is referenced in public accounts but lacks a detailed public timeline.

Loralee settled into a life outside tabloid headlines, reportedly residing in Marina del Rey, California — a beautiful coastal community that aligns with her preference for peace and privacy.
